#50da83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50da83 is composed of 31.4% red, 85.5%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 58.4%. #50da83 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00b507.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#50da83 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#50da83 has RGB values of R:80, G:218,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5298819.

Shades and Tints of #50da83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#50da83

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919994 is the less saturated color, while #2ffb7a is the most saturated one.
